A wrongful death claim must be brought on behalf of the “actual parties in interest,” which are the people who have been hurt by the death of the deceased. Most of the time, the executor of the deceased person’s estate is the representative.
When someone dies because of the fault of another person or group, this is called wrongful death or negligent death. Those left behind by a loved one who has died can file a lawsuit against the person or group at fault to get money for the harm they have suffered because of the death.

A wrongful death is any death that happens because of someone else’s carelessness, wrongdoing, lack of care, or inaction. Depending on the circumstances, deaths caused by things like car accidents, slip-and-fall accidents, bad products, or police brutality could be called “wrongful deaths.”
In California, a wrongful death suit can be filed by the victim’s spouse first, then by the victim’s children or the children of the victim’s children who have already died, if there are any. If none of these things are true, the victim’s parents, siblings, or other family members may file a wrongful death suit.
In California, most cases of wrongful death must be filed within two years of the death of the person who was hurt. But different statutes of limitations may apply in certain situations. For example, the deadline may be extended if the plaintiff is a minor or has a mental disability. Also, any case against a government entity (like a city, school district, or fire district) must be preceded by the filing of a California government tort claim, which has a 180-day deadline.
When a wrongful death case is won, the amount of compensation depends on many things. In a wrongful death case, the final amount of compensation will take into account both the financial and emotional problems that were caused by the death. Damages in a wrongful death case can include medical bills, funeral costs, loss of financial support, expected earnings, loss of benefits, pain and suffering, emotional anguish, loss of companionship, and punitive damages.
Yes. Criminal violence is a type of intentional wrongdoing that can give rise to a claim for money. You could file a lawsuit against the criminal, but you might also be able to file a lawsuit against a business that has enough insurance to pay your family back. This could happen, for example, if your loved one was attacked at a business that didn’t have enough security.
